Course Content

• Crisis Communication Strategies for Financial Institutions
• Risk Assessment and Vulnerability Analysis for Banks
• Business Continuity Planning and Disaster Recovery for Banking Operations
• Cyber Security Incident Response and Data Breach Management
• Crisis Response Planning and Legal Compliance
• Managing Reputational Risk during a Banking Crisis
• Emergency Response and Staff Safety Procedures
• Post-Incident Analysis and Lessons Learned (Crisis Response Planning)
• Developing a Comprehensive Crisis Management Plan for Banks
• Stakeholder Communication and Engagement during a Crisis

Career path

Career Role Description
Crisis Management Officer (Banking) Develops and implements crisis response plans; manages incidents; ensures business continuity. High demand in the UK financial sector.
Resilience & Business Continuity Manager Oversees risk assessment, develops recovery strategies, and conducts training exercises; essential for banking sector stability. Strong UK job market growth projected.
Financial Crime Investigator (Crisis Response) Investigates financial crimes during crises, ensuring regulatory compliance and protecting bank assets; specialized crisis response skills highly valued. Excellent salary potential in the UK.
Cybersecurity Analyst (Incident Response) Responds to cyberattacks, mitigates damage, and ensures data security during crises; crucial in the modern banking landscape. High demand and competitive salaries in the UK.
